Understanding Projector Image Clarity
Projector image clarity refers to the sharpness and definition of the image projected onto the screen. A clear image is essential for a variety of applications, including movies, presentations, and gaming. Several factors can impact image clarity, including the projector’s resolution, brightness, and focus, as well as the screen material and ambient lighting in the room.
Key Factors Affecting Image Clarity
To improve projector image clarity, it’s essential to understand the key factors that affect it. These include:
- Projector resolution: A higher resolution projector will generally produce a clearer image than a lower resolution one.
- Projector brightness: A brighter projector can produce a clearer image in well-lit rooms, but may not be necessary in darker environments.
- Focus: A properly focused projector is essential for a clear image.
- Screen material: The type of screen material used can affect image clarity, with some materials producing a sharper image than others.
- Ambient lighting: The amount of light in the room can impact image clarity, with darker rooms generally producing a clearer image.
Projector Resolution and Image Clarity
Projector resolution plays a significant role in determining image clarity. A higher resolution projector can produce a sharper and more detailed image than a lower resolution one. When choosing a projector, consider the resolution that best suits your needs. Full HD (1080p) and 4K projectors are popular choices for home theaters and gaming, while lower resolution projectors may be sufficient for business presentations and educational settings.

Screen Material and Image Clarity
The type of screen material used can significantly impact image clarity. Different screen materials can produce varying levels of sharpness, brightness, and color accuracy. When choosing a screen, consider the following factors:
Screen Gain and Image Clarity
Screen gain refers to the amount of light that is reflected back to the viewer. A higher gain screen can produce a brighter image, but may also reduce image clarity. A lower gain screen is often preferred for home theaters and gaming, as it can produce a sharper and more detailed image.
Screen Texture and Image Clarity
The texture of the screen can also impact image clarity. A smooth screen can produce a sharper image than a textured screen. A matte white screen is a popular choice for home theaters and gaming, as it can produce a sharp and detailed image with minimal reflections.

What factors affect projector image clarity?
Projector image clarity is influenced by a combination of factors, including resolution, brightness, and contrast ratio. The resolution of a projector, measured in pixels, determines the level of detail that can be displayed. A higher resolution, such as 1080p or 4K, will generally produce a clearer image than a lower resolution, such as 720p. Additionally, the brightness of the projector, measured in lumens, affects how well the image can be seen in different lighting conditions. A brighter projector is necessary for use in well-lit rooms or for larger screens.
The contrast ratio, which is the difference between the brightest and darkest areas of the image, also plays a crucial role in determining image clarity. A higher contrast ratio will produce an image with more vivid colors and a greater sense of depth. Other factors, such as the quality of the lens, the type of display technology used, and the level of image processing, can also impact image clarity. Furthermore, the quality of the source material, such as the resolution and compression of the video signal, can also affect the final image quality. By considering these factors, individuals can select a projector that is well-suited to their specific needs and environment.

What is keystone correction and how does it affect image clarity?
Keystone correction is a feature found on many projectors that allows the user to adjust the shape of the image to compensate for the angle of the projector. When a projector is not directly in front of the screen, the image can become distorted, with the top or bottom of the image appearing wider than the rest. Keystone correction helps to correct this distortion by digitally adjusting the image to produce a rectangular shape. This feature is particularly useful when the projector cannot be placed directly in front of the screen, such as in a home theater or conference room setting.
Enabling keystone correction can have a significant impact on image clarity, as it helps to eliminate distortion and produce a more accurate representation of the original image. However, it is essential to use keystone correction judiciously, as over-correction can introduce additional artifacts and reduce image quality. It is recommended to use the keystone correction feature in conjunction with other image adjustment tools, such as focus and zoom, to achieve the best possible image clarity. By properly using keystone correction, individuals can ensure that their projector is producing a clear and undistorted image, even in challenging installation environments.
